Understanding the Core Specifications of MDF Board Sheets

Now, before you start thinking every MDF sheet is the same—don't. Specs vary quite a bit depending on where and how it’s made. I’ve long preferred sheets with consistent moisture content, roughly 6-9%, to avoid warping in production. Density is typically around 600-800 kg/m³, which strikes a good balance between strength and weight.

Specification Typical Value Unit
Thickness Range 2.5 - 30 mm
Density 600 - 800 kg/m³
Moisture Content 6 - 9 %
Modulus of Rupture 20 - 30 MPa
Surface Smoothness High -

Plywood is engineered from thin sheets of wood veneer glued together with adjacent layers having their wood grain running at right angles to each other. This cross-graining provides excellent strength and stability, preventing warping and splitting. The number of plies (layers) affects the overall strength and cost – more plies generally equate to a stronger, more expensive sheet. The quality of the wood veneer and the adhesive used also significantly impact the plywood’s performance. Not all 1 2 inch plywood is created equal. Different types are manufactured for specific purposes. Here are some common varieties: Hardwood Plywood: Made with hardwood veneers (like birch, maple, or oak), offering excellent strength and a beautiful finish. Ideal for furniture, cabinetry, and decorative applications. Softwood Plywood: Constructed with softwood veneers (like pine, fir, or spruce), typically more affordable. Commonly used for construction, sheathing, and subflooring. Marine Plywood: Made with waterproof glue and high-quality veneers, designed to withstand prolonged exposure to moisture. Suitable for boat building and outdoor applications. Exterior Plywood: Bonded with waterproof adhesives for use in outdoor projects, though less durable than true marine plywood.

Pressure-treated plywood is created by infusing wood veneers with preservative chemicals under high pressure. This process dramatically enhances the wood’s resistance to fungal decay, insect infestations, and moisture damage. 1 2 inch pressure treated plywood, specifically, refers to plywood that is ½ inch (12.7mm) thick. The “pressure treatment” is what sets it apart from standard plywood, allowing it to be used in environments where moisture is a significant concern. This makes it an excellent choice for outdoor applications where standard plywood would quickly deteriorate.

The designation "1 2 AC plywood" breaks down into several key components. “1 2” refers to the thickness of the plywood – in this case, 1/2 inch (approximately 12mm). The "AC" designation indicates the grade of the veneer faces. ‘A’ signifies a high-quality veneer with minimal defects, providing a smooth and aesthetically pleasing surface. ‘C’ denotes a veneer that may have some imperfections, such as knots or minor blemishes, but is still structurally sound.
